top of page
Search

Outsourcing vs. In-House: Pros and Cons


In today’s rapidly evolving business environment, companies constantly seek ways to optimize operations, cut costs, and remain competitive. One crucial decision many businesses face is whether to outsource certain functions or keep them in-house. Both approaches have their advantages and drawbacks. Understanding these can help you make informed decisions that align with your business goals and strategy.


What is Outsourcing?

Outsourcing involves contracting third-party providers to handle certain business functions or processes. These can range from IT services, customer support, and marketing, to payroll, human resources, and more. Outsourcing can be done domestically or internationally, with each option offering its unique set of benefits and challenges.


What is In-House?

In-house refers to conducting business functions internally within the company. This means hiring employees to manage these tasks, using company resources and infrastructure. Keeping operations in-house provides greater control and potentially more seamless integration with the company's culture and goals.


Pros of Outsourcing

  1. Cost Savings

  • One of the primary reasons businesses choose to outsource is to reduce costs. Outsourcing can save money on salaries, benefits, and infrastructure.

  1. Access to Expertise

  • Outsourcing allows companies to tap into a global pool of talent and specialized skills that may not be available internally.

  1. Scalability

  • Outsourcing provides flexibility to scale operations up or down as needed, without the long-term commitments associated with hiring full-time staff.

  1. Focus on Core Activities

  • By outsourcing non-core functions, companies can focus their resources and attention on their primary business activities and strategic initiatives.

  1. Efficiency and Productivity

  • Outsourcing partners often bring efficiency improvements through optimized processes and advanced technologies.


Cons of Outsourcing

  1. Less Control

  • Outsourcing means relinquishing some degree of control over how tasks are performed, which can lead to issues with quality and consistency.

  1. Communication Challenges

  • Working with external providers, especially those in different time zones, can lead to communication barriers and delays.

  1. Security Risks

  • Sharing sensitive company information with third-party vendors increases the risk of data breaches and other security concerns.

  1. Cultural Differences

  • Outsourcing, particularly offshore, can result in cultural and language differences that impact collaboration and understanding.

  1. Dependency on External Providers

  • Relying heavily on external partners can make a company vulnerable to disruptions if the outsourcing partner faces issues.


Pros of In-House

  1. Greater Control

  • Managing functions in-house provides more direct oversight and control over processes, quality, and outcomes.

  1. Better Communication

  • In-house teams often benefit from better communication and collaboration, as they share the same physical space and company culture.

  1. Security

  • Keeping operations internal reduces the risk of data breaches and ensures that sensitive information remains within the company.

  1. Alignment with Company Culture

  • In-house employees are typically more aligned with the company's values, goals, and culture, which can lead to higher morale and commitment.

  1. Faster Response Time

  • In-house teams can respond to issues and changes more quickly without the delays associated with external coordination.


Cons of In-House

  1. Higher Costs

  • Hiring and maintaining in-house staff can be expensive due to salaries, benefits, training, and infrastructure costs.

  1. Limited Expertise

  • Companies may struggle to find or develop the necessary expertise internally, especially for specialized functions.

  1. Scalability Challenges

  • Scaling in-house operations can be slower and more cumbersome compared to the flexibility offered by outsourcing.

  1. Resource Allocation

  • Managing non-core functions in-house can divert resources and attention away from the company’s primary business activities.

  1. Risk of Overburdening Staff

  • In-house teams may become overwhelmed with tasks, leading to burnout and decreased productivity.



Conclusion

Both outsourcing and in-house operations have their merits and drawbacks. The decision ultimately depends on your company's specific needs, goals, and resources. For tasks requiring specialized expertise, cost efficiency, and scalability, outsourcing can be a viable solution. On the other hand, if control, security, and alignment with company culture are paramount, maintaining in-house operations might be the better choice. Evaluating these factors carefully will help you make the best decision for your business.

 
 
 

Comments


bottom of page